Disabling named blocks inside a class method

In reply to skv072:

Your expectation is wrong ::
Since #5 is smaller delay than #7 ( Due to Object ‘y’ ) , you should see ::
I am at time 3

Its better/advisable to use disable fork instead of disable new_wait .

The explanation/working for the same can be found in LRM